US ZIP Code 14623 Historical Population Data
| Year | Median Age | Population |
|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 25.3 | 26,032 |
| 2023 | 25.3 | 25,689 |
| 2022 | 25.9 | 25,958 |
| 2021 | 26.0 | 25,995 |
US ZIP Code 14623 Age Group Breakdown (2024)
| Age Cohort | Percentage |
|---|---|
| Under 5 | 2.4% |
| 5–17 | 7.0% |
| 18–24 | 39.9% |
| 25–34 | 15.5% |
| 35–54 | 14.7% |
| 55–64 | 8.5% |
| 65+ | 11.9% |
Dependency Ratios for US ZIP Code 14623
- Total Dependency Ratio:
- 27.2
- Youth Dependency:
- 12.0
- Old-Age Dependency:
- 15.2
The dependency ratio measures dependents (ages 0-17 and 65+) per 100 working-age individuals (ages 18-64).
